My parents recently had their VFII SV6 stolen... without the key.
CCTV of the event shows it taking about 20 minutes to get into the car, then somehow start it and drive away.
A visit to our local dealership had the service manager shaking his head - no one seems to know how the car could have been started without the key present.
I’d imagine a standard scan tool couldn’t be used to simply get around the security system and get the car started? If it’s that easy, we’re all at risk!
I’m at a bit of a loss as to how they could have done it without some sort of Holden workshop software or tools. What are your theories?
